Lakeview Grange is a luxurious 55 bedded residential and dementia care home based in Chichester, West Sussex. We are looking for enthusiastic, passionate and reliable carers to be part of our care team looking after our residential and dementia residents. Our team members must have a real passion for care and want to work as part of a close-knit team supporting each other, and wanting to promote choice, individuality and independence to our residents at all times.
We are looking to recruit experienced carers, ideally with an NVQ qualification and with the desire to further their career within our home. We offer a comprehensive induction, mentorship, support and training and encourage career development.
